Description du poste

1. Scope of Position:

To feed and remove materials for Transfer, Progressive and Manual Presses

2. Key Responsibilities: 

 

  • Load and unload coils on feeders using overhead crane.
  • Weighs coils using crane scale.
  • Pick coils using bar coders- first in first out
  • Feed and remove material bins.
  • Transport steel coils, and blanks to and from presses.
  • Loads coils and blanks into feeders or blank carts.
  • Transport die's to and from Toolroom and Press Shop.
  • Load and unload dies from presses.
  • Participate in the Quick Die Change Program.
  • Participate in the Employee Involvement Program.(Kaizen)
  • Double check bar code information.
  • Transport stampings to assigned locations.
  • Must follow non-conforming procedures when conditions arise.
  • Keep coil storage clean, organized and safe.
  • Keep wood skids organized and stored safe.
  • Ensures Tow motors are kept clean and safe.
  • Completes Tow motor inspections at the start of each shift and record information on Tow motor safety checklist.
  • Works in a safe manner and observes plant safety rules and regulations at all times.
  • Participates in all housekeeping duties as assigned.
  • Reports any abnormalities or unsafe conditions to parts or machinery to their manager or Supervisor.

4. Basic Requirements:

 

  • Must have 6 months experience.
  • Must have valid tow motor driver's certificate.
  • Basic knowledge required in safe working procedures for Tow motor operations.
  • Good communications and organization skills.
